Transaction a18a6589b02af9f6aea71475986bafa800730ae16c24cd682a78dba5d9ab7715
1 Input
1 Output
-
a18a6589b02af9f6aea71475986bafa800730ae16c24cd682a78dba5d9ab7715:0
- value
- 399466
- script pubkey
- OP_0 OP_PUSHBYTES_20 f8e5fc661209dc451a68af3c12932922ee6891ca
- address
- bc1qlrjlcesjp8wy2xng4u7p9yefythx3yw2pfwzj7